A Week Of Chilling!!

Posted: 26th Aug 2012

Well last week has been and gone with Kev & Jon who have come here for the last 3 years, enjoying another week of chilling out and bagging fish over 40lb each. Jon is a fantastic angler but I'm sure they wont mind me saying that it was just as much a week or recuperation along with bagging a few. They did relax for most of the week and did not fish "all out", but on Thursday when they got their heads on the game they landed 8 fish in 24 hrs.

The week ended with 17 fish in total, best going 44lb 8oz and another of 43lb. 9x 30lb+ fish and 6x 20lb+ (including 5 x upper 20lb and a 29lb 12oz) All the fish are still down in weight with the odd mark left from spawning but in the next month they should start to pile it back on.

The fish had moved down in pegs 4 & 5 all week with no one fishing for them, but it took until Wednesday for Kev to make the move after not catching in peg 2, and within the first 24hrs in peg 5 he had 3 fish including the 43lb, fairplay. The fish could be seen each morning bubbling out in the middle of the lake and popping the heads out to clear their gills at the same 9.00am time like clockwork each day.

CC.Moore nut mix was used which I'm not 100% confident about here, but like Jon said the wrong bait on the right spot makes all the difference!!!!

Great company as usual, and one thing is for sure the lads went home with more sunshine on there backs than seen all year back in Blighty.

Week 22 is underway with our regular Liverpool lads ready to do battle. A 36lb mirror in the bag last night so I'm sure the lads will get on them.
